Transaction 1357aabfa3d44711c1d084cf1eef5bd7585316be7a9e1e51183edbf700ddfed4

23 Input
2 Outputs
  • 1357aabfa3d44711c1d084cf1eef5bd7585316be7a9e1e51183edbf700ddfed4:0
  • value  597709
    address  3QCus8HEYpLGfSnK9RrS4c3snBu2ck1y61
  • 1357aabfa3d44711c1d084cf1eef5bd7585316be7a9e1e51183edbf700ddfed4:1
  • value  203982400
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s